1. The Federation Credentials Verification Service (FCVS)
The FCVS serves as a central digital repository for a doctor's core credentials. As soon as a medical professional uploads their medical school records, exam scores (USMLE/COMLEX), and postgraduate training records, the FCVS verifies them at the source. As soon as validated, these digital credentials can be sent out to any state board with the click of a button, eliminating the requirement to retake these steps for each brand-new license.
2. The Interstate Medical Licensure Compact (IMLC)
The IMLC is possibly the most substantial development in digital licensing. It is an arrangement in between getting involved U.S. states to considerably simplify the licensing procedure for physicians who want to practice in numerous states.

The surge in digital licensing is mainly driven by the explosion of telehealth. To lawfully deal with a client in a different state, a physician must be licensed in the state where the patient is located. Digital websites permit telehealth companies to onboard physicians quickly, guaranteeing that they can scale their services across state lines without being bogged down by governmental delays.
Without the ability to get licenses digitally, the quick reaction required throughout public health crises or the growth of rural health care gain access to would be nearly impossible.

Despite the benefits, the digital shift is not without difficulties. Not all states take part in the IMLC, and some state boards still keep out-of-date tradition systems that do not "talk" to central digital databases. Additionally, the cost of preserving numerous licenses-- even if acquired easily-- can become a significant financial burden for independent professionals.
